位元 0x45 - 2024年第11周日历

💡 原文英文,约400词,阅读约需2分钟。
📝

内容提要

作者讨论了网站主题的选择,最终决定从深色模式改为浅色模式以提高可读性。尽管尝试使用JavaScript切换主题,但遇到技术困难,最终选择简化样式表以满足不同需求。

🎯

关键要点

  • 作者决定将网站主题从深色模式改为浅色模式,以提高可读性。
  • 尝试使用JavaScript切换主题时遇到技术困难,最终选择简化样式表。
  • 作者认为深色主题在视觉上更适合自己,但意识到不同用户有不同的需求。
  • 使用JavaScript切换样式表的尝试未能成功,浏览器未能重新渲染页面。
  • 作者最终决定默认使用浅色主题,并减少样式表中的颜色数量。

延伸问答

为什么作者决定将网站主题改为浅色模式?

作者认为浅色模式可以提高可读性,满足不同用户的需求。

作者在切换主题时遇到了什么技术困难?

作者尝试使用JavaScript切换主题,但浏览器未能重新渲染页面,导致未能成功。

作者对深色主题的看法是什么?

作者认为深色主题在视觉上更适合自己,但意识到不同用户有不同的需求。

作者最终选择了什么样的样式表?

作者最终选择简化样式表,减少颜色数量,以适应浅色主题。

为什么作者认为使用JavaScript切换主题不理想?

作者认为使用JavaScript会打破不使用脚本的承诺,并且需要对样式表进行大规模修改。

作者提到的“hackeraesthetics”是什么意思?

“hackeraesthetics”指的是在设计中追求技术美感,但不应妨碍用户的可读性和使用体验。

➡️

继续阅读